F13
Gorenje
Door Unlock Fault
Washer displays F13, often related to the door not unlocking at the end of a cycle.

Possible Causes
Stuck door lock mechanism, Faulty door lock solenoid, Broken door handle or latch, Control board not sending an unlock signal
How to Fix / Troubleshooting
Safety: Unplug the washer. Do not force the door open with excessive strength.
- Wait a few minutes: Some Gorenje models delay unlocking for 1–2 minutes after the cycle ends. Wait and listen for a click.
- Use emergency release: Many models have a manual door release near the pump filter, behind the lower flap. Pull the colored tab or cord gently to unlock the door.
- Inspect lock: Once open, check the door latch hook and the lock opening for damage or obstruction.
- Test lock operation: Start a short cycle and listen for the lock engaging. If there is no click or if F13 appears again, the lock assembly is likely faulty.
Replace the door lock assembly if it fails to lock or unlock reliably. If a new lock does not resolve F13, the control board may be at fault.
